Podcast with Yuri Dingemans: Trust in B2B.
Ground Control: The Podcast.
In Ground Control, we sit down with experts, designers, and other professionals from the retail world. Together, we take a closer look at the trends, challenges, and opportunities in retail design. With this podcast, we aim to share new insights, tell inspiring stories, and explore what it means today to work in a field where brand experience, customer behavior, and innovation converge. In this first episode, we’re joined by Yuri Dingemans from FLASH FWD.
We’ll be talking with him about the importance of trust in brand and retail communication. How do you earn the trust of your target audience? What role do authenticity, consistency, and customer experience play in this? And how do you translate that into a strong brand that remains relevant over the long term? Whether you work in retail, design, marketing, or are simply interested in the future of brick-and-mortar stores, Ground Control offers insightful conversations that broaden your perspective and inspire you.
